    • @alanclarke4646
      @alanclarke4646 Před 3 měsíci +2

      @@andyalder7910 as I said, it's the take-off that uses most energy. Once up, a red kite, and other broad-winged birds ( buzzards, eagles etc ) can stay aloft riding thermals for little expenditure of energy for quite some time. If you're a goose ( or other waterfowl , which are relatively heavy for their wing area ), why waste energy getting up in the air if you're only going a short distance. The main exception in this case is to avoid land based predators, where survival takes priority over energy saving.
      Long distance is another matter: once airborne the energy expenditure drops, and geese ( and so on ) fly in a V formation so that the trailing birds use vortices created by the lead bird to further save energy ( they regularly swap lead bird so that all get the benefit in turn ).
